About Eastwood Park

Welcome to Eastwood Park, a charming condo development located in the heart of Phra Khanong district in Bangkok. This well-established property was completed in 1995 and offers a total of 224 units spread across six buildings, each with six floors. Eastwood Park is situated on Soi On Nut 36, providing easy access to various amenities and attractions in the surrounding area. Whether you're looking for a cozy one-bedroom unit or a spacious three-bedroom apartment, this project has something to suit every lifestyle. While close to each other, Thonglor is more developed and has numerous shops, bars and restaurants. It is a more "desirable" neighbourhood and in demand. It will attract higher prices for both rent and sale. Ekkamai is a developing area, and will eventually catch up to Thonglor. So, if you like trendy areas, Tonglor will be your more expensive option, if you prefer to stretch your budget a little further, Ekkamai is a good option with a strong potential to increase in value.
